Hasbro Acquire Death Row Records

0

Thats right, you have read that title correctly. The toy company behind the likes of Mr Potato Head, My Little Pony & Transformers have acquired one of the biggest gangster rap labels, Death Row Records.

Hasbro reportedly acquired Death Row’s discography with the $4 billion purchase of Entertainment One, a multimedia company that has its hands in TV, Film & Music.

eOne (Entertainment One) became Death Row’s parent company when it bought the label’s catalogue for approx $280 million back in 2013, which was about 7 years after Death Row declared bankruptcy.

With the eOne acquisition, Hasbro now owns popular kids brands like Peppa Pig & PJ Masks.

Sega’s Mega Drive Mini is Almost Here

0

The Mega Drive Mini is almost here and just like Nintendo and Sony before them, they’re ready to release their take on the Retro Mini Consoles.

Sega isn’t a stranger when it comes to releasing retro consoles. In fact, they’ve been releasing them well before the Nintendo and Sony first-party offerings. They were partnered with AT Games at the time and they weren’t good at all, plagued with bugs and a lack of decent game titles. This time round they’re partnering with M2 who are well known for their awesome ability in emulating and porting games.

Sega have been handing out review copies to the media, and the reviews look very promising. From the quality of the unit and the attention to detail to the original Mega Drive. The games run really well from what we’ve seen and the User Interface is done well. If there was anything to nit pick at, it would be the 3 button controllers which have been bundled in with the unit. While constructed well, it would have been nice to get the 6 button version for games such as Street Fighter II.

The Mega Drive Mini hits our shores on September 19th and retails for $139.95 and will come with 42 games which contains some of the best titles Sega could offer from the 16-bit generation.

Disney Plus Launch Date Details

0

After earlier details this year, Disney has finally confirmed that Disney + will be coming to Australia later this year.

Disney Plus, the entertainment giant’s rival to Netflix and Stan, will launch on November 12, and will be available in Australia and New Zealand on November 19. Australians will be able to stream the latest Star Wars, Marvel and Pixar movies, as well as a host of original content, for $8.99 a month (or $89 a year).

Disney content – including the Marvel pictures – had previously been available on Netflix, but that deal ended in Febuary

Original programs will be one of the big selling points of Disney Plus. As the company has already hinted, its Marvel original shows, for example, will be important to keep up with what gets played out on the big screen in cinemas.

Other original shows, such as the live-action, big-budget Star Wars spin-off The Mandalorian, will be available at the service’s launch. Customers will also have access to a vast library of Disney’s and Fox’s legacy content, as well as movies and documentaries.

Sony Breaks Up With Marvel on Spider-Man Movies

0

This news today is killing everyone who loves Spiderman. Sony and Marvel have fallen out over the rights and profits to Spiderman in the movies. The standoff between the 2 parties was reportedly over a reworking of the deal that would see Marvel Studios get a 50/50 co-financing stake in the upcoming Spiderman movies. The deal would have given Marvel Studios its stake in the Spiderman franchise while also bringing Sony’s extended universe of Spiderman movies such as Venom into the Marvel Cinematic Universe proper. Sony turned the offer down outright without so much as a counteroffer. Sony seems not to want to share what is its biggest film franchise. It instead preferred to keep the current arrangement intact, which sees Marvel Studios receiving an approximate 5% of each Spiderman movie’s first-dollar gross.

This is sad news as we know that there were at least 2 more Spiderman movies in the works with current director Jon Watts and Tom Holland as Peter Parker/Spiderman. Let’s hope that they can work the differences out and get this back on track. Let us know what you think?
